Optimization of Shipping Routes:

Technology has enabled the optimization of shipping routes to minimize the time and cost involved in transportation. Dedicated freight services utilize advanced route planning software, which considers variables such as traffic density, road networks, and weather conditions. The software then calculates the most efficient route, which ensures timely delivery with minimum fuel consumption. Route optimization results in the reduction of fuel costs, reduces the number of hours drivers work, and increases delivery accuracy.

Real-time Tracking and Monitoring:

Modern technology enables dedicated freight services to provide real-time tracking and monitoring of shipments. Trucks are equipped with GPS, telematics, and other tracking devices that gather data on various parameters such as location, temperature, and humidity. This data is then transmitted back to a control center and is analyzed to optimize delivery schedules and detect any issues such as missed deliveries or damaged shipments.

Improved Customer Communication:

Technology has made it easier for dedicated freight services to maintain better communication with customers. Electronic data interchange (EDI), customer portals, and mobile messaging applications enable real-time tracking of shipments and better communication between the freight carrier and the customer. This has resulted in better communication and improved customer satisfaction.

Automation of Back-office Operations:

Automation plays a crucial role in the success of dedicated freight services. Automation of back-office operations such as order processing, invoicing, and payment processing results in significant cost savings and manpower reduction. This enables businesses to minimize the requirement for manual intervention, reduce errors, and eliminate the need for paper-based records.

Improved Safety and Security:

Technology has also improved the safety and security of dedicated freight services. Data gathered from telematics devices and other tracking systems helps in identifying high-risk areas and routes, thereby reducing the risk of accidents and cargo theft. Furthermore, the use of video monitoring systems, biometric access control, and tamper-proof seals have made the supply chain more secure.
